The details are as under: Train no. 02139 Superfast special will leave Chhatrapati Shivaji Maharaj Terminus at 00.20 hrs on 16.04.2024 and will arrive Nagpur at 15.32 hrs same … WebMay 1, 2006 · Block signals are often “approach lit” to conserve bulbs and electricity. They remain dark until the approach of an oncoming train is detected, and are illuminated only when a train is in the block that the signal faces. The circuitry is more complicated, but lamps last longer and power consumption is less. Absolute signals and interlocking signals sakura quality an esg practice

Initially braking was available only from locomotive and other vehicles on freight trains were unbraked.; In UK it was a legal requirement to fit continuous brakes on Passenger trains.; Vacuum brakes were initially dominant; their principal advantage was that they were … Signalling block systems enable the safe and efficient operation of railways by preventing collisions between trains. The basic principle is that a track is broken up into a series of sections or "blocks". Only one train may occupy a block at a time, and the blocks are sized to allow a train to stop within them. That ensures that a train always has time to stop before getting dangerously close to anoth…

WebBecause the engineer controls the flow of air into and out of the brake pipe from the locomotive, it can take up to two minutes for a commanded brake application to propagate to the back of a long freight train. This uneven braking can cause significant forces to build up between the cars in a train. WebJan 1, 2015 · Currently, a phosphorus gray cast iron is widely used for railway brake shoe. This cast iron normally consists of 2-4% carbon, 1-3% silicon, 0.1-1.2% Manganese, and …

A cheap and low-maintenance item – gravity – holds the carbody in place on the trucks. The carbody is designed as a unit with the center sill, creating in effect a load-bearing “bridge” supported only at the center of both trucks. Most carbodies, including a box car, are built of copper-bearing, low-alloy, high-tensile steel.
